What is Right of Way Clearing in Excavation?

What is Right of Way Clearing?

Right-of-way clearing is the process of removing obstructions such as trees, brush, rocks, and debris from a designated corridor to facilitate the construction, inspection, maintenance, and repair of underground and overhead utilities. Understanding What Benching Is in Excavation in Washington

Excavator digging trench with workers inspecting site

Benching is like carving steps into the side of an excavation site. Instead of steep, risky slopes, the ground is shaped into wide, flat ledges, almost like a giant staircase made of dirt.
